What You'll Do
  • Participate in the CMC Safety Programs and proactively uphold the CMC Safety Culture
  • Perform minor/routine maintenance or repairs as needed without the assistance of maintenance personnel
  • Responsible for continuous improvement such as suggesting improvements in work methods and procedures
  • Understand start up, shutdown, and emergency procedures
  • Assist maintenance personnel when requested or needed
  • Effectively communicate with others aboutpossible productionissues, concerns, and needs
  • Ensure equipment inspection reports are filled out each shift
  • Ensure the tasks and activities as directed by operations support management are carried out in a safe andtimelymanner
  • Responsible for daily housekeeping duties including but not limited to immediate work area
  • Troubleshoot work-related problems using job knowledge, experience, and communication with others
  • Work safely to prevent on the job injuries by always following safety rules and regulations including proper wearing of company PPE
  • Inspect scrap deliveries to ensure quality and identify any non-conformance items.
  • Ability to work in a fast-paced environment with strict deadlines, maintain a professional demeanor in all situations, and commitment to excellent customer services at all times
What You'll Need
  • Basic computer skills
  • Dependability in attendance, work completion, and flexibility to meet business needs
  • Must be able to learn quickly and multitask
  • Willingness to work a rotating shift, including weekends and holidays
  • Ability to work overtime as required, including planned schedules and unplanned emergency situations
  • Ability to work effectively as a team player in a fast-paced environment with a strong work ethic, attention to detail, and strong organizational skills
  • Ability to work in environments with exposure to temperature extremes, chemicals, dust, fumes, mists, uneven surfaces, loud noise, elevated work areas, and confined spaces
  • Ability to lift to 50 pounds, climb ladders and stairs, and stand for extended periods of time
  • Demonstrated dependability in attendance, work completion, and flexibility to meet business needs
  • Ability to operate material handling equipment
Your Education
  • High School Diploma or GED required
